Success in preclinical or nonclinical studies or initial clinical trials may not be indicative of results in future clinical trials. To support our clinical development strategy for epetraborole, we are relying, in part, on clinical data from prior clinical trials conducted by Anacor and GlaxoSmithKline plc which were not conducted in patients with NTM. Differences with these prior clinical trials evaluating epetraborole will limit our use of prior clinical data for epetraborole and our ability to support our proposed clinical trial plan for epetraborole with the FDA.

Success in preclinical or nonclinical studies or initial clinical trials does not ensure that later clinical trials will generate the same results or otherwise provide adequate data to demonstrate the safety, tolerability, and efficacy of a product candidate. These clinical trials were not conducted in patients with NTM lung disease nor were they conducted over durations greater than 14 days, shorter than the typical treatment of patients with NTM lung disease. Epetraborole and our future product candidates may fail to show the desired safety, tolerability, and efficacy in clinical development despite promising results in preclinical studies or having successfully advanced through initial clinical trials in healthy volunteers. For instance, with respect to epetraborole, we cannot guarantee that the dose used in our ongoing pivotal Phase 2/3 clinical trial will be safe, tolerable, or effective. We cannot guarantee that the dose selected will be validated in our ongoing pivotal Phase 2/3 clinical trial in patients with treatment-refractory MAC lung disease. The ongoing pivotal Phase 2/3 clinical trial will be the first evaluation of epetraborole in patients with MAC lung disease and specifically in treatment-refractory patients.

In addition, safety, tolerability, and pharmacokinetic observations of epetraborole, used as monotherapy, in previous clinical trials conducted by Anacor and GSK, including penetration into alveolar (lung) macrophages and the long-term effects on red blood cell-related hematological parameters, such as hemoglobin and reticulocytes, may not be predictive of safety or efficacy results in our ongoing pivotal Phase 2/3 clinical trial. There are significant differences in the epetraborole Phase 1 clinical trial conducted by Anacor and the five Phase 1 clinical trials and two Phase 2 clinical trials conducted by GSK compared to the clinical trial design of our ongoing pivotal Phase 2/3 clinical trial. Other differences with these prior clinical trials, including differences in patient population, targeted indication, drug product formulation, and trial design, will limit our use of prior clinical data for epetraborole and our ability to support our clinical trial plan for epetraborole with the FDA.

34

We are enrolling patients in a single pivotal Phase 2/3 clinical trial as the basis for submission to the FDA for product approval of epetraborole, and there can be no assurance that the single study will be sufficient for product approval.

The FDA generally requires two well-controlled Phase 3 clinical trials for product approval. However, in some cases the FDA has not required two Phase 3 clinical trials for product approval. For example, amikacin liposome inhalation suspension, marketed by Insmed Incorporated as Arikayce, was approved to treat treatment-refractory NTM lung disease caused by MAC on the basis of a single Phase 3 clinical trial. We are conducting a single pivotal Phase 2/3 clinical trial to support approval of epetraborole in MAC, but there can be no assurance that the FDA will not require additional clinical trials for approval of epetraborole.

The data we have collected and continue to collect in our Phase 1 programs, and from the Phase 2 portion of our pivotal Phase 2/3 clinical trial may not support continued clinical investigation due to insufficient clinical responses or occurrence of adverse safety events or may lead to adjustments in trial design, rendering it not feasible to conduct or not acceptable to the FDA or to us, including adjustments to clinical trial endpoints and sample size for the Phase 3 portion of our initiated pivotal Phase 2/3 clinical trial. Our current trial design for our pivotal Phase 2/3 clinical trial includes a Phase 2 portion that we expect will inform endpoint selection for the Phase 3 portion of the trial and gather data on the treatment effects of epetraborole-containing regimens, if any, which may require increases or other adjustments in the sample size for the Phase 3 portion and which could result in a delay in topline results and additional costs for the Phase 3 portion of the trial.

The FDA can recommend study design element changes at any time, including, for example, change of endpoints, eligibility criteria, or statistical analyses. For example, Arikayce, the only drug currently approved by the FDA for treatment-refractory NTM lung disease caused by MAC, was approved based on the primary endpoint of microbiological culture conversion, whereas we will be required to demonstrate efficacy based on clinical response endpoints. As a company, we have limited experience designing NTM clinical trials and have no experience conducting clinical trials in the United States and may be unable to design and execute a clinical trial to support regulatory approval. In addition, the design and results of a pivotal Phase 2/3 clinical trial may not be sufficient to determine whether the trial results will support approval, since factors such as an insufficient dosage regimen or flaws in the design of a clinical trial may not become apparent until the clinical trial is in progress.

There is a high failure rate for drug and biologic products proceeding through clinical trials. Many companies in the pharmaceutical and biotechnology industries have suffered significant setbacks in later-stage clinical trials even after achieving promising results in preclinical testing and earlier-stage clinical trials. For example, a Phase 2 clinical trial conducted by GSK to evaluate epetraborole in patients with complicated urinary tract infections was terminated early due to microbiological findings of resistance to epetraborole, which caused GSK to discontinue its epetraborole development program. In addition, data obtained from preclinical and clinical activities are subject to varying interpretations, which may delay, limit, or prevent regulatory approval. Furthermore, the dosing duration for administering epetraborole in humans has been limited to a maximum of 28 days in previous clinical trials. The study drug dosing duration in our pivotal Phase 2/3 clinical trial is up to 16 months total. The longer dosing duration expected in our pivotal Phase 2/3 clinical trial, as well as the use of epetraborole in patients with NTM lung disease, may increase the risk of hematological abnormalities or the potential for the emergence of new, unknown treatment-emergent adverse events. We cannot predict whether or when bacteria may develop resistance to epetraborole or any of our future product candidates, which could affect the revenue potential of our product candidates.

We are developing epetraborole to treat bacterial infections. The bacteria responsible for these infections evolve quickly and may readily transfer their resistance mechanisms within and between species. Prescription or use of epetraborole or our product candidates, if approved, may depend on the type and rate of resistance of the targeted bacteria. Although we do analyze the potential of epetraborole and any future product candidates to develop resistance and only select those that we believe have low resistance potential, we cannot predict whether or when bacterial resistance to epetraborole or future product candidates may develop should they obtain market approval and be broadly prescribed. For example, clinical resistance to epetraborole as a monotherapy was observed by GSK in its Phase 2 trial for the treatment of complicated urinary tract infection, and we cannot guarantee that clinical resistance will not be observed in any of our future clinical trials with epetraborole. The growth of drug-resistant infections in community settings or in countries with poor public health infrastructures, or the potential use of any product candidates outside of controlled hospital settings, could contribute to the rise of resistance.

37

Epetraborole or any of our future product candidates may cause undesirable side effects or have other properties that could delay or prevent their regulatory approval, limit the commercial potential, or result in significant negative consequences following any potential marketing approval.

Epetraborole is not yet approved by the FDA, the PMDA, the EMA, the TGA, or any other regulatory agency and has not yet been tested extensively in patients. In previous development programs evaluating epetraborole, which largely used higher doses administered intravenously and orally, subjects and patients receiving epetraborole experienced drug-related side effects. For example, the most common drug-related adverse events observed in oral administration of epetraborole in humans were gastrointestinal in nature. Further, in a 26-week study conducted with epetraborole in rats and in a 39-week study conducted with epetraborole in non-human primates, safety observations of reduced hematocrit, hemoglobin, and other associated red blood cell-related parameters (red cell distribution width, mean corpuscular volume, mean corpuscular hemoglobin concentration, mean corpuscular hemoglobin) levels were observed, which remained below normal during the recovery period of the study while other blood cell parameters returned to normal levels. In a Fertility and Embryo-Fetal Development study of epetraborole in rats, there were no external fetal malformations or variations, no soft-tissue (visceral or fixed-head) fetal malformations or variations, and no skeletal fetal malformations attributed to administration of epetraborole at any dose level evaluated in the study. However, there were multiple maternal and fetal adverse events, including reduced mean maternal body weight during gestation, reduced mean fetal weight, increased mean total resorptions per litter and higher mean post-implantation loss at the highest dose level tested, which was 1,000 mg/kg, compared to a control group. Decreased fetal body weights and increased incomplete fetal ossification was observed at all epetraborole dose levels. The significance of these observations in humans is unknown. Based on the observed maternal and fetal adverse events in rats, epetraborole could be harmful to human fetuses when taken during pregnancy.

Amongst the patients enrolled in the first six cohorts of our Phase 1b dose-ranging study of epetraborole in healthy volunteers, the most common treatment emergent adverse events, or TEAEs, were gastrointestinal events, such as nausea, abdominal discomfort and diarrhea, and headache and vascular site access pain. Most TEAEs observed in the Phase 1b dose-ranging study were mild or moderate in severity and no severe or serious TEAEs were observed in the study. Two subjects in the study experienced TEAEs that caused premature discontinuation from epetraborole: one epetraborole subject at the 250 mg q24h dose level had mild aminotransferase increases during a concomitant upper respiratory tract infection and one epetraborole subject at the 1,000 mg q48h dose level had mild nausea. These TEAEs were both considered possibly or probably related to epetraborole. Consistent with observations in chronic toxicology studies in non-human primates and rats, dose-dependent effects on red blood cell-related hematological parameters, such as hemoglobin and reticulocytes, were observed in the Phase 1b dose-ranging study. The observed effects on hematological parameters were mild and most RBC values remained within normal limits with a slight downward trend, and the hematological parameters recovered following completion of dosing of epetraborole. No subjects discontinued therapy as a result of the hematological effects that were observed.

Additional adverse events may emerge in any ongoing or subsequent clinical trials and there may be unforeseen serious adverse events or side effects that differ from those seen in studies completed to date. The dosing duration for administering epetraborole in humans has been limited to a maximum of 28 days in previous clinical trials, and we have initiated a pivotal Phase 2/3 clinical trial of epetraborole in patients with treatment-refractory MAC lung disease. We anticipate that the dosing duration in this pivotal Phase 2/3 clinical trial will be 16 months. The longer dosing duration expected in our pivotal Phase 2/3 clinical trial, as well as the use of epetraborole in patients with treatment-refractory MAC lung disease, may increase the potential for the emergence of new, unknown treatment-emergent adverse events. We face substantial competition, which may result in others discovering, developing or commercializing products before or more successfully than we do.

The development and commercialization of new drug products is highly competitive. We face competition from major multi-national pharmaceutical companies, biotechnology companies, specialty pharmaceutical companies, and generic drug companies with respect to epetraborole and other product candidates that we may develop and commercialize in the future. There are a number of large pharmaceutical and biotechnology companies that currently market and sell products or are pursuing the development of product candidates for the treatment of NTM lung infections. Potential competitors also include academic institutions, government agencies, and other public and private research organizations. If our competitors obtain marketing approval from the FDA, the PMDA, the EMA, the TGA, or other comparable regulatory authorities for their product candidates more rapidly than we do, it could result in our competitors establishing a strong market position before we are able to enter the market. Our competitors may also succeed in developing, acquiring, or licensing technologies and drug products that are more effective, more effectively marketed and sold, or less costly than epetraborole or any future product candidates that we may develop, which could render our product candidate non-competitive and obsolete.

Our initial product candidate, epetraborole, is being initially developed for the treatment of patients with treatment-refractory MAC lung disease, and Insmed’s Arikayce is the only currently approved therapy for the treatment of MAC lung disease as part of a combination antibacterial drug regimen in patients who do not achieve negative sputum cultures after a minimum of six consecutive months of a multidrug background regimen therapy. Other drugs used to treat these patients include generic drugs such as macrolides (clarithromycin and azithromycin), ethambutol, rifabutin, and fluoroquinolones such as levofloxacin, bedaquiline, linezolid and clofazimine. There are a number of product candidates in clinical development by third parties that are intended to treat NTM lung disease. Some mid- to late-stage product candidates include SPR720 from Spero Therapeutics, Inc., RHB-204 from Redhill Biopharma Ltd., and omadacycline from Paratek Pharmaceuticals, Inc. Coverage and adequate reimbursement may not be available for epetraborole or any future product candidates, which could make it difficult for us to sell profitably, if approved.

Market acceptance and sales of any product candidates that we commercialize, if approved, will depend in part on the extent to which reimbursement for these drugs and related treatments will be available from third-party payors, including government health administration authorities, managed care organizations and other private health insurers. Third-party payors decide which therapies they will pay for and establish reimbursement levels. Third-party payors often rely upon Medicare coverage policy and payment limitations in setting their own coverage and reimbursement policies. However, decisions regarding the extent of coverage and amount of reimbursement to be provided for any product candidates that we develop will be made on a payor-by-payor basis. One payor’s determination to provide coverage for a drug does not assure that other payors will also provide coverage and adequate reimbursement for the drug. Additionally, a third-party payor’s decision to provide coverage for a therapy does not imply that an adequate reimbursement rate will be approved. Each payor determines whether or not it will provide coverage for a therapy, what amount it will pay the manufacturer for the therapy, and on what tier of its list of covered drugs, or formulary, it will be placed. The position on a payor’s formulary generally determines the co-payment that a patient will need to make to obtain the therapy and can strongly influence the adoption of such therapy by patients and physicians. Patients who are prescribed treatments for their conditions and providers prescribing such services generally rely on third-party payors to reimburse all or part of the associated healthcare costs. Patients are unlikely to use our drugs, and providers are unlikely to prescribe our drugs, unless coverage is provided and reimbursement is adequate to cover a significant portion of the cost of our drugs and their administration.

We have identified material weaknesses in our internal control over financial reporting. If we are unable to remediate these material weaknesses, or if we identify additional material weaknesses in the future or otherwise fail to maintain effective internal control over financial reporting, we may not be able to accurately or timely report our financial condition or results of operations, which may adversely affect our business.

Prior to the completion of the IPO, we had been a private company with limited accounting personnel to adequately execute our accounting processes and other supervisory resources with which to address our internal control over financial reporting. In connection with the preparation of our financial statements, we identified material weaknesses in our internal control over financial reporting. A material weakness is a deficiency, or combination of deficiencies, in internal control over financial reporting, such that there is a reasonable possibility that a material misstatement of the annual or interim financial statements will not be prevented or detected on a timely basis. The material weaknesses are as follows:

We did not design and maintain an effective control environment commensurate with our financial reporting requirements. Specifically, we lacked a sufficient complement of resources with (i) an appropriate level of accounting knowledge, experience and training to appropriately analyze, record and disclose accounting matters timely and accurately, and (ii) an appropriate level of knowledge and experience to establish effective processes and controls. Additionally, the lack of a sufficient number of professionals resulted in an inability to consistently establish appropriate authorities and responsibilities in pursuit of our financial reporting objectives, as demonstrated by, among other things, insufficient segregation of duties in our finance and accounting functions. This material weakness contributed to the following additional material weaknesses.

50

We did not design and maintain effective controls related to the period-end financial reporting process, including designing and maintaining formal accounting policies, procedures and controls to achieve complete, accurate and timely financial accounting, reporting and disclosures. Additionally, we did not design and maintain controls over the preparation and review of account reconciliations and journal entries, including maintaining appropriate segregation of duties.

We did not design and maintain effective controls related to the accounting for certain non-routine or complex transactions, including the proper application of U.S. GAAP to such transactions.

The above material weaknesses resulted in adjustments to the redeemable convertible preferred stock, tranche liability and accrued expenses balances, which were recorded prior to the issuance of the financial statements, as of and for the years ended December 31, 2020 and 2021. Additionally, these material weaknesses could result in a misstatement of substantially all of our accounts or disclosures that would result in a material misstatement to the annual or interim financial statements that would not be prevented or detected.

We did not design and maintain effective controls over information technology, or IT, general controls for information systems that are relevant to the preparation of our financial statements. Specifically, we did not design and maintain (i) program change management controls to ensure that information technology program and data changes affecting financial IT applications and underlying accounting records are identified, tested, authorized and implemented appropriately, (ii) user access controls to ensure appropriate segregation of duties and that adequately restrict user and privileged access to financial applications, programs, and data to appropriate Company personnel, (iii) computer operations controls to ensure that critical batch jobs are monitored and data backups are authorized and monitored, and (iv) testing and approval controls for program development to ensure that new software development is aligned with business and IT requirements.

These IT deficiencies did not result in adjustments to the financial statements. However, the IT deficiencies, when aggregated, could impact maintaining effective segregation of duties, as well as the effectiveness of IT-dependent controls (such as automated controls that address the risk of material misstatement to one or more assertions, along with the IT controls and underlying data that support the effectiveness of system-generated data and reports) that could result in misstatements potentially impacting all financial statement accounts and disclosures that would not be prevented or detected. Accordingly, management has determined the IT deficiencies in the aggregate constitute a material weakness.

To address our material weaknesses, we are implementing measures designed to improve our internal control over financial reporting and remediate the control deficiencies that led to the material weaknesses. These measures include (i) the ongoing hiring of additional accounting personnel; (ii) the design and implementation of our financial control environment, including the establishment of formal accounting policies and procedures, financial reporting controls and controls to account for and disclose complex transactions; and (iii) implementation of an upgraded accounting system with IT controls to insure appropriate and restricted access to our accounting applications, programs, and data.

We are working to remediate the material weaknesses as efficiently and effectively as possible and expect full remediation could potentially go beyond December 31, 2023. If we or our licensors do not obtain patent term extension and data exclusivity for any product candidates we or our licensors may develop, our business may be materially harmed.

Given the amount of time required for the development, testing, and regulatory review of new product candidates, patents we license or may own in the future protecting such candidates might expire before or shortly after such candidates are commercialized. As a result, our intellectual property may not provide us with sufficient rights to exclude others from commercializing products similar or identical to our product candidates. Depending upon the timing, duration, and specifics of any FDA marketing approval of any of our product candidates, one or more of our in-licensed U.S. patents may be eligible for limited patent term extension under the Drug Price Competition and Patent Term Restoration Action of 1984, or Hatch-Waxman Amendments. The Hatch-Waxman Amendments permit a patent extension term of up to five years as compensation for patent term lost during the FDA regulatory review process. A patent term extension cannot extend the remaining term of a patent beyond a total of 14 years from the date of product approval, only one patent may be extended and only those claims covering the approved drug, a method for using it, or a method for manufacturing it may be extended. However, we may not be granted an extension because of, for example, failing to exercise due diligence during the testing phase or regulatory review process, failing to apply within applicable deadlines, failing to apply prior to expiration of relevant patents, or otherwise failing to satisfy applicable requirements. Moreover, the applicable time period or the scope of patent protection afforded could be less than we request. If we are unable to obtain patent term extension or term of any such extension is less than we request, our competitors may obtain approval of competing products following our patent expiration, and our business, financial condition, results of operations, and prospects could be materially harmed.
